就是按照id遍历,id为4的是一个json数组,为3,2,1的为一个json数组,最后几个Json数组放到[]里,遍历的时候每个json数组按照sort顺序写进去varjson=[{"index":"name","id":4,"colspan"...
就是按照id遍历,id为4的是一个json数组,为3,2,1的为一个json数组,最后几个Json数组放到[]里,
遍历的时候每个json数组按照sort顺序写进去
var json=[{"index":"name","id":4,"colspan":1,"sort":0,"title":"你是","age":40},{"id":4,"colspan":3,"sort":1,"title":"我","age":40},{"id":4,"colspan":15,"sort":2,"title":"的","age":40},
{"index":"a","id":3,"colspan":1,"sort":0,"title":"人","age":20},"index":"b","id":3,"colspan":1,"sort":1,"title":"好","age":20},{"id":3,"colspan":5,"sort":2,"title":"马","age":40},
{"id":2,"colspan":2,"sort":0,"title":"上","age":40},"id":2,"colspan":2,"sort":1,"title":"就","age":40},"index":"f","id":2,"colspan":1,"sort":2,"title":"额","age":25},
{"index":"c","id":1,"colspan":1,"sort":0,"title":"一","age":30},"index":"d","id":1,"colspan":1,"sort":1,"title":"个","age":25}];
遍历如上json数组成下面的样子
[[{"index":"name","id":4,"colspan":1,"sort":0,"title":"你是","age":40},
{"id":4,"colspan":3,"sort":1,"title":"我","age":40},
{"id":4,"colspan":15,"sort":2,"title":"的","age":40}],
[{"index":"a","id":3,"colspan":1,"sort":0,"title":"人","age":20},
{"index":"b","id":3,"colspan":1,"sort":1,"title":"好","age":20},
{"id":3,"colspan":5,"sort":2,"title":"马","age":40}],
[{"id":2,"colspan":2,"sort":0,"title":"上","age":40},
"id":2,"colspan":2,"sort":1,"title":"就","age":40},
{"index":"f","id":2,"colspan":1,"sort":2,"title":"额","age":25}],
[{"index":"c","id":1,"colspan":1,"sort":0,"title":"一","age":30},
{"index":"d","id":1,"colspan":1,"sort":1,"title":"个","age":25}]]
希望能灵活点获取每个json数组里的属性,比如{"index":"name","id":4,"colspan":1,"sort":0,"title":"你是","age":40}
只知道id、colspan、sort、title是每个json数组里都有的,其它属性不知道
//js实现以上功能也可以,跪求大神了
展开